7 Blues Legends Who Recorded With Fleetwood Mac in Chicago

  1. Otis Spann The pianist was a Muddy Waters band mainstay and brought authentic Chicago blues to the sessions.

  2. Willie Dixon The legendary bassist and songwriter shaped the sound of postwar blues and contributed his signature presence.

  3. Shakey Horton This harmonica player was a key figure in the Chicago blues scene and added raw, wailing harp.

  4. JT Brown The tenor saxophonist played with Elmore James and brought a jump-blues edge to the recordings.

  5. Guitar Buddy A little-known but skilled guitarist who held his own alongside the other heavyweights.

  6. Honeyboy Edwards The Delta blues guitarist and singer was a direct link to Robert Johnson’s era.

  7. SP Leary The drummer kept time for countless blues greats and locked in the rhythm for this super-session.
